🌌 Church of Kosmo

Keepers of Balance, Knowledge, and Continuity


About

The Church of Kosmo is a non-dogmatic fellowship devoted to the ethical pursuit, preservation, and renewal of knowledge in harmony with life and the cosmos.
It draws inspiration from the Codex of the Great Year — a living scripture that unites science, spirituality, art, and ecology into a single path of awareness.

The Church teaches that all existence moves through vast cycles — the Great Year, a cosmic rhythm of approximately 25,920 Earth years marked by the precession of the equinoxes.
Each of the twelve ages in this Great Year expresses a different quality of consciousness.
The Church honors these as the Twelve Commandments of Continuity, each guiding an era of human and cosmic evolution.

Each age lasts approximately 2,160 years, forming the sacred clock of the cosmos.
The precession of the equinoxes moves backward through the zodiac, so the Great Year unfolds from Taurus toward Gemini.
We are currently in the Age of Aquarius, dedicated to truth, clarity, and collective awakening.
